Hi Tomi,
> How does this sound:
>
> - If "i2c-alias-pool" is present in the DT data of the device passed to
> i2c_atr_new(), i2c_atr_new() will parse the property. i2c-atr.c will export
> functions to get a new alias and to release a previously reserved alias. The
> driver can use those functions in attach/detach_client() callbacks. In other
> words, the alias pool management wouldn't be fully automatic inside the
> i2c-atr, but it would provide helpers for the driver to do the common work.
>
> - If "i2c-alias-pool" is not present, i2c-atr.c will behave as it does now,
> and expects the driver to manage the aliases.
So, how does a driver manage the aliases without a pool of available
addresses? I can't imagine another way right now.
In general, your above proposal sounds good to me. With my lack of
imagination regarding a different alias handling, I could also see that
i2c-atr already provides the alias to the attach callback. But if you
teach me another way of alias handling, then I could agree that your
proposal makes sense as is.
And yes, the "i2c-alias-pool" is definately optional.
